> > > > Each channel of DMA controller may have a limited length of burst
> > > > transaction (number of IO operations performed at ones in a single
> > > > DMA client request). This parameter can be used to setup the most
> > > > optimal DMA Tx/Rx data level values. In order to avoid the Tx buffer
> > > > overrun we can set the DMA Tx level to be of FIFO depth minus the
> > > > maximum burst transactions length. To prevent the Rx buffer underflow
> > > > the DMA Rx level should be set to the maximum burst transactions length.
> > > > This commit setups the DMA channels and the DW SPI DMA Tx/Rx levels
> > > > in accordance with these rules.

> > > > It isn't good to have numeric literals in the code especially if there
> > > > are multiple of them and they are related. Moreover in current
> > > > implementation the Tx DMA transfer activation level isn't optimal,
> > > > since it's hardwired to be at 16-32 bytes level, while it's better
> > > > to keep the SPI FIFO buffer as full as possible until all available
> > > > data is submitted. So lets introduce the DMA burst level
> > > > parametrization macros with optimal values - issue Rx transfer if at
> > > > least 16 bytes are available in the buffer and execute Tx transaction
> > > > if at least 16 bytes room is opened in SPI Tx FIFO.

The way that ioread/iowrite are defined, they are required to be a superset
of what readl/writel do and can take __iomem pointers from either
ioremap() or ioport_map()/pci_iomap() style mappings, while readl/writel
are only required to work with ioremap().

There is no technical requirement to stick to one set or the other for
ioremap(), but the overhead of ioread/iowrite is also small enough
that it generally does not hurt.
